Veteran Families Financial Support Act This bill requires the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) to implement a new veterans life insurance program starting January 1, 2023, for veterans with a service-connected disability. The policy does not go into force unless a veteran has been paying premiums for two years after enrollment. If a veteran dies during the two-year period, the VA shall pay the veteran's beneficiary the amount of premiums paid by the veteran plus interest. The bill phases out an existing service-disabled veteran insurance program upon the implementation of the program in this bill.
